Understanding PayPal’s Payment Processing System
PayPal’s payment processing system is designed to provide a secure and reliable way to make and receive payments. When a payment is made through PayPal, the funds are typically held in the recipient’s PayPal account until they are transferred to their checking account. This transfer process can take several days, depending on the type of transfer and the recipient’s bank. Standard transfers typically take 1-3 business days, while instant transfers can take just a few minutes. However, instant transfers come with a small fee, which can range from 1% to 2% of the transfer amount.
Types of Transfers
PayPal offers two types of transfers: standard and instant. Standard transfers are free and take 1-3 business days to process. Instant transfers, on the other hand, are faster but come with a small fee. It’s worth noting that not all banks support instant transfers, so it’s essential to check with your bank before using this service. The following table provides a comparison of the two types of transfers:
Type of Transfer | Processing Time | Fees |
---|---|---|
Standard Transfer | 1-3 business days | Free |
Instant Transfer | Within minutes | 1%-2% of transfer amount |

Common Issues and Solutions
Despite the convenience of PayPal’s payment processing system, there are common issues that can slow down the transfer process. Here are a few solutions to common problems:
- Transfer delays: If your transfer is delayed, check your bank's processing time and ensure that your account is verified.
- Transfer limits: If you're trying to transfer a large amount, check your transfer limits and ensure that you're not exceeding them.
- Account restrictions: If your account is restricted, check your account status and ensure that you're complying with PayPal's terms and conditions.
